Integrated Pest Monitoring Methods
Integrated Insect Monitoring (IPM) uses an all natural strategy to pest control, integrating numerous approaches to effectively handle parasite populaces while decreasing risks to human wellness and the environment. IPM focuses on understanding the pest life cycle, their natural opponents, and the environment in which they thrive.
One of the basic parts of IPM is monitoring pest populations via normal examinations and data collection. This allows for the recognition of bug limits, figuring out when intervention is required. Social methods, such as plant cleanliness, turning, and environment control, are important in minimizing bug prevalence and promoting plant health and wellness.
Mechanical controls, including catches and obstacles, are additionally essential in IPM. These techniques can physically get rid of or discourage insects without making use of chemicals. When needed, the cautious application of chemical controls is employed, concentrating on targeted therapies that reduce environmental influence.
Education and cooperation amongst stakeholders, including farmers, insect control experts, and the community, are crucial for the effective application of IPM techniques. By focusing on sustainable practices, IPM not just addresses pest problems but likewise promotes a much healthier community.
Biological Control Techniques
Numerous biological control approaches are significantly identified for their performance in handling insect populaces while advertising ecological balance. These strategies harness natural predators, parasites, and virus to decrease pest numbers without counting on synthetic chemicals. The intro of ladybugs can efficiently control aphid populaces, while nematodes target soil-dwelling insect larvae.
Furthermore, making use of microbial pesticides, such as Bacillus thuringiensis (Bt), offers an ecologically friendly choice for taking care of caterpillar pests. These products especially target pest types, minimizing damage to helpful insects and pollinators. Conservation organic control highlights enhancing environments for all-natural opponents, such as birds and useful pests, therefore motivating their existence in agricultural systems.
Research study remains to reveal cutting-edge strategies within this area, such as using scents to interfere with pest mating patterns or the growth of biocontrol agents through genetic modification. Executing these methods can lead to sustainable insect administration methods that minimize the dependence on chemical treatments, eventually cultivating much healthier ecological communities. As understanding of these strategies expands, they are becoming integral parts of integrated parasite monitoring (IPM) approaches, providing a balance in between effective parasite control and ecological stewardship.
